FROM THE PUBLISHER
Between 1990 – 2002, acclaimed cartoonist/rock poster illustrator/writer/artist Dillon Naylor teamed up with a diverse cross-section of Australian comics artists to create an inner-city, alternative, dark comedy about five mis-fitted flatmates living in a squalid terrace house situated in the ‘hip’ mythical Melbourne suburb of Fitzkilda.
Pop Culture and Two Minute Noodles fearlessly combined sharp observation, witty banter and brutal humour, transforming half-truths and wild exaggerations into punchy short comics that accurately captured the carefree, inner-city debauchery of share-house living in the 1990s.

The comics are illustrated by an impressive range of cartoonists – some just emerging at the time, others were already well-known Australian comics professionals in full stride. Look at this line-up!
Angelo Madrid • Bernard Caleo • Brendan Tolley • Bruce Mutard • Clint Cure • Danica • Dillon Naylor • Edo Fuijkschot • Eleri Harris • Glenn Smith • Greg Gates • James Paisley • Jason Towers • Jeremy MacPherson • Jo Waite • Kate Aley • Maccad • Mandy Ord • Mike Nason • Owen Heitmann • Ross Tesoriero • Ryan Vella • Stephen Dodds • Stewart McKenny • Tamara Wighton • Tim Pyman • Trudy Cooper • W. Chew Chan (with additional illustrations by Xander Black and Jason Badower).
To celebrate the 35th anniversary, these underground Australian comics pages that were previously found only in rare, handmade ‘zines and small-run newsagent comic books have been meticulously collected into one massive limited edition 285 page hardcover volume with a new wraparound colour cover… and a dust jacket illustrated by co-creator Dillon Naylor!
In addition, there are 32 pages of NEW material (all illustrated from authentic, unused 1990s scripts) along with detailed historical notes, production sketches, deleted scenes, promo materials and photos that will bring all the memories back or… if you’re discovering the comics for the first time, transport you to the rough and intriguing lost world of the recent past.
